Council Rock keeps occupational tax

COUNCIL ROCK The Council Rock School District will remain one of only three in Philadelphia's Pennsylvania suburbs to still levy an occupational assessment tax.

Voters on Tuesday shot down a ballot measure that would have eliminated that tax and increased the earned income tax to make up for lost revenue.

The occupational assessment tax is based on what residents do for a living, not how much they make, and ranges from $40 to $300 a year depending on the job. Counties assess roughly 500 jobs, from "cesspool cleaner" to "lawyer."

The Phoenixville Area School District in Chester County and the Pottstown School District in Montgomery County are the two other districts that still levy the tax, according to the Pennsylvania School Boards Association.

The tax has fallen out of favor over the years because of concerns about fairness and accuracy, the PSBA said.
